NVIDIA New GTX 1080 Cooler Shroud Design Confirmed

It looks like the over-the-top, edgy design of the reference-design cooler of NVIDIA's GeForce GTX 1080 and GTX 1070 graphics cards, which was extensively pictured, is real. Pictures of the aluminium cooler shroud first surfaced in April, when a CNC mill worker leaked pictures of two cooler shrouds fresh out of a machine. A render of this design formed the background image of GeForce website since its most recent update, announcing today's Livestream of the NVIDIA GeForce "Pascal" launch event.
